Top 5 Reference Apps Performances on Unified Platform in Latin America, Q3 2022
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 reference apps in Latin America for Q3 2022,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the third quarter of 2022, the top 5 reference apps in Latin America exhibited noteworthy trends in downloads, revenue, and active user engagement. Here’s a detailed look at their performance based on data from Sensor Tower.
Google Translate saw consistent weekly downloads, beginning with approximately 140K in late June and peaking at around 153K by the end of August. Active users hovered around 14M, with a slight uptick in late August reaching over 14.1M.
Bible maintained a steady download rate, averaging around 80K weekly. Active users displayed minimal fluctuation, starting at 5.3M and ending the quarter slightly lower at approximately 5.2M.
Glorify | Prayer & Devotional experienced a notable surge in downloads, peaking at nearly 224K in mid-July before stabilizing around 118K by the end of September. Weekly revenue varied, peaking at $13.8K in late July and maintaining around $11K towards the quarter's end. Active users consistently increased, reaching over 1.1M by the end of September.
FamilySearch Tree had a remarkable spike in downloads, particularly in late August with over 163K. This surge was mirrored in active user counts, peaking at roughly 191K in the same period.
Bible Offline JFA maintained a steady weekly download rate around 6.5K to 7K. Revenue saw a slight increase, peaking at $342 in mid-September. Active users remained stable, averaging around 55K throughout the quarter.
